The bachelor's program at Kean was ranked #90 on College Factual's Best Schools for interior design list. It is also ranked #2 in New Jersey.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, Kean University handed out 17 bachelor's degrees in interior design. This is a decrease of 45% over the previous year when 31 degrees were handed out.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the interior design majors at Kean University.
Of the 17 students who earned a bachelor's degree in Interior Design from Kean in 2020-2021, 6% were men and 94% were women.
The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at Kean are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 53% of students f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Kean University with a bachelor's in interior design.
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
---|---|
Asian | 0 |
Black or African American | 0 |
Hispanic or Latino | 5 |
White | 9 |
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
Other Races | 3 |
